Bhubaneswar: Bharatiya Janata Party’s (BJP) celebrated its 46th foundation day in a grand way in Odisha on Sunday with top leaders asserting that the party has transformed itself into a movement across the country.

The Odisha unit of BJP organised a mega event at the state party headquarters in Bhubaneswar to celebrate the foundation day, as senior leaders reaffirmed the party’s commitment to public service.

Extending greetings to party workers on the occasion, Chief Minister Mohan Charan Majhi urged them to come together and work towards further strengthening the pledge to build a ‘Viksit Bharat’ and ‘Viksit Odisha’.

“Heartfelt wishes and greetings to all on the occasion of the Foundation Day of Bharatiya Janata Party, the largest political party in the world. The BJP has turned into a movement across the country with the dedicated efforts of all the members of the Party, from workers to leaders,” the Chief Minister said in a post on X handle.

“Let us work in unison, remembering the unparalleled contributions by all the workers for the party as well as the strong determination and sacrifices of great men. Let us further strengthen our pledge to make a Viksit Bharat and Viksit Odisha,” said Majhi.

Addressing the gathering at the party office, the Chief Minister stressed the importance of connecting with the grassroots and listening to the voice of the common man. He called upon party workers to continue working with humility and purpose, ensuring that government schemes and benefits reach every deserving household.

Speaking at the BJP state headquarters, party’s Odisha unit president Manmohan Samal expressed deep gratitude to the people for their unwavering support, blessings, and faith in the party’s mission and leadership.

He said BJP has emerged as the largest political party in the world, dedicated to the service of the people, under the visionary leadership of Prime Minister Narendra Modi.

Due to the love, support and blessings of the people and leadership of the PM, the party is now serving the nation as the number 1 political party globally, said Samal.

Speaking on the significant growth of BJP in Odisha, Samal said the party has now crossed a record membership figure of over 40 lakh in the state, reflecting the growing trust and belief of the people in the BJP’s vision and policies.

The state BJP chief stated that the party has now set an ambitious target to double this membership during this current year. The party will further strengthen its presence in every block and panchayat across the state.

The foundation day event witnessed participation from several senior BJP leaders and supporters. Apart from CM Majhi and Manmohan Samal, BJP’s Odisha in-charge Vijaypal Singh Tomar was also present at the function.

Senior leaders applauded the dedication of party workers and reaffirmed the BJP’s resolve to build a stronger, more developed Odisha rooted in the ideals of nationalism, inclusive growth, and good governance.
